Abstract
The present invention relates to the field of zippers, and discloses a zipper assembly, including at least three zipper tapes. Zipper teeth are provided on the sides of the zipper tapes. Each zipper tape includes a first half of the zipper tape and a second half of the zipper tape. Among the at least three zipper tapes, the first half of one zipper tape and the second half of the one zipper tape are respectively arranged corresponding to the second half of another zipper tape adjacent to the one zipper tape and the first half of the rest one zipper tape adjacent to the one zipper tape. Zipper puller and slider are slidably installed on the opposite sides of the zipper teeth on the first half and the second half of each zipper tape. One zipper tape is divided into two halves, and the zipper teeth of two adjacent halves of the zipper tapes are meshed. The zipper pullers and sliders are located in the middle of the zipper tapes when reaching the end points where the zippers are closed. The zipper pullers and sliders do not easily detach from the zipper tapes, ensuring the practicality of the zipper assembly.

BACKGROUND

A zipper is a fastener that is formed by two tapes and two rows of metal or plastic teeth thereon and is used to connect edges of an opening (such as clothing or pocket mouth). A slider is configured to pull the two rows of teeth into the interlocking position to close the opening and is a connecting piece configured to corporate with the continuously arranged chain teeth to open or close the zipper, which is now widely used in clothing, bags, tents, etc.


Currently, when a zipper assembly is used, if a product surface has several openings, two or more zipper tapes are required to open and close the openings, with the zippers being unrelated to each other. Multiple zipper tapes need to be sewn repeatedly on multiple openings, making production cumbersome. While if the product is designed with a single opening, it can hardly meet the requirements of taking and putting items inside. Moreover, after the existing zipper is closed, the zipper puller and slider are prone to coming off from the zipper tape end.


SUMMARY

In view of the above, it is necessary to provide a zipper assembly to solve the existing problems that multiple openings require multiple zipper tapes, leading to cumbersome production, and that the zipper puller and slider are located at the zipper tape end after closing, likely to coming off from the zipper tape end.


To achieve the above objective, the present invention provides a zipper assembly, including at least three zipper tapes. Zipper teeth are provided on the sides of the zipper tapes. Each zipper tape includes a first half of the zipper tape and a second half of the zipper tape. Among the at least three zipper tapes, the first half of one zipper tape and the second half of the one zipper tape are respectively arranged corresponding to the second half of another zipper tape adjacent to the one zipper tape and the first half of the rest one zipper tape adjacent to the one zipper tape. Zipper puller and slider are slidably installed on the opposite sides of the zipper teeth on the first half and the second half of each zipper tape.


Further, the number of the zipper tapes is three to eight.


Further, the at least three zipper tapes are located in the same plane or curved surface. Multiple zipper openings are provided on the same side of an item.


Further, the number of the zipper tapes is three. Each of the zipper tapes is bent to form the first half and the second half of the zipper tape, the three zipper tapes are located on the same plane, and adjacent zipper teeth of the three zipper tapes cooperate with each other to form a “Y”-shaped structure or an inverted “Y”-shaped structure.


The three zipper tapes divide the plane where they are located into three parts. A user can open and close the surface of a product through three zipper pullers and sliders as required. Moreover, after one zipper puller and slider is pulled to open, the other two zipper pullers and sliders still maintain closed, the surface of the product will not completely open.


The inverted “Y”-shaped structure can be applied to zippered jumpsuits. The branches formed by two lower zippers just correspond to the lower limbs of the human body, making it convenient for a user to wear.

Embodiment 1

Referring to FIGS. 1-2, the present embodiment provides a zipper assembly, including at least three zipper tapes 1. Zipper teeth 2 are provided on the sides of the zipper tapes 1. Each zipper tape 1 includes a first half 11 of the zipper tape 1 and a second half 12 of the zipper tape 1. Among the at least three zipper tapes 1, the first half 11 of one zipper tape 1 and the second half 12 of the one zipper tape 1 are respectively arranged corresponding to the second half 12 of another zipper tape 1 adjacent to the one zipper tape 1 and the first half 11 of the rest one zipper tape 1 adjacent to the one zipper tape 1. Zipper puller and slider 3 are slidably installed on the opposite sides of the zipper teeth 2 on the first half 11 and the second half 12 of each zipper tape 1.


The at least three zipper tapes 1 are located in the same plane. Multiple zipper openings are provided on the same side of an item.


In the present embodiment, the number of the zipper tapes 1 is three. Each of the zipper tapes 1 is bent to form the first half 11 and the second half 12 of the zipper tape 1. The three zipper tapes 1 are located on the same plane, and adjacent zipper teeth 2 of the three zipper tapes 1 cooperate with each other to form a “Y”-shaped structure.


The three zipper tapes 1 divide the plane where they are located into three parts. A user can open and close the surface of a product through the three zipper pullers and sliders 3 as required. Moreover, after one zipper puller and slider 3 is pulled to open, the other two zipper pullers and sliders 3 still maintain closed, the surface of the product will not completely open.


The “Y”-shaped structure can be applied to the front side or back of a backpack.


In the present solution, the middle of the three zipper tapes 1 cannot be completely closed. When it is applied to the product of storage bag/box, if the product needs to be completely closed, a built-in barrier can be set inside the product to shield the area.


Embodiment 2

The present embodiment provides a zipper assembly. The difference from Embodiment 1 is that the number of the zipper tapes is three, each of the zipper tapes is bent to form the first half and the second half of the zipper tape, and adjacent zipper teeth of the three zipper tapes cooperate with each other to form an inverted “Y”-shaped structure.


Referring to FIG. 3, the zipper assembly 40 with the inverted “Y”-shaped structure can be applied to zippered jumpsuits. The branches formed by two lower zippers just correspond to the lower limbs of the human body, making it convenient for a user to wear.
